Technical Specifications
| Specification | Detail |
|---|---|
| Exterior Dimensions | 102″ L x 67.25″ W x 87.5″ H |
| Interior Floor Area | 48 Square Feet |
| Door Opening | 23.25″ W x 65.75″ H (per door) |
| Primary Material | Galvanized Alloy Steel |
| Style | Cottage with Double Doors |
| Assembly Required | Yes (2-3 person job) |
| Included Floor | No (Foundation must be prepared separately) |
| Manufacturer Warranty | 1 Month |

Step 5: Maintenance and Care
Routine maintenance is minimal but important. Periodically check the tightness of bolts, especially after extreme weather. Wash the exterior annually with mild soap and water to remove dirt and debris that could trap moisture. Inspect the roof and seams for any debris buildup. Keeping the area around the shed clear of leaves and soil promotes good drainage and prevents moisture-related issues. For more detailed care tips, see our seasonal maintenance checklist.
Step 6: Troubleshooting Common Issues
- Doors are difficult to align or latch: Loosen the hinge bolts slightly, adjust the door panel until it sits square in the frame, then re-tighten.
- Water seepage at seams: Apply a bead of high-quality exterior silicone sealant along the interior of the seam where panels meet.
- Roof panel seems loose or noisy in wind: Ensure all roof-to-wall bolts are fully tightened. The ridge cap should be firmly snapped into place along the entire peak.
- Condensation inside: This is often due to poor ventilation. Ensure the vent windows are clear and consider adding a passive vent near the roof peak if moisture is persistent.

Expert Tips for Maximum Value
Tip #1: Invest in a Premium Foundation
Don’t skimp here. A level concrete slab is the gold standard, offering unparalleled stability and preventing moisture wicking from the ground. It transforms a good shed into a permanent fixture.
Tip #2: Use a Power Drill for Assembly
While hand tools are included, a cordless drill with a magnetic socket tip will cut assembly time in half and ensure every bolt is properly torqued for a rock-solid build.
Tip #3: Add Interior Lighting & Power
For a true workshop feel, consider hiring an electrician to run a protected outdoor conduit to the shed for interior lighting and power outlets. It’s a game-changer for usability. For a simpler solution, high-quality solar-powered shed lights are a great start, like these bright LED options.
Tip #4: Implement a Zoned Storage System
Divide the interior into zones: a “vehicle” zone for the mower, a “tool wall” for hanging implements, and “shelf zones” for bins and chemicals. This maximizes every cubic foot of your best outdoor storage shed.
Tip #5: Apply Extra Sealant Proactively
During assembly, run a thin bead of clear exterior-grade silicone sealant along the interior seams where roof panels meet walls and where wall panels join. This is cheap insurance against potential water leaks.
Tip #6: Anchor It to the Foundation
In high-wind areas, use concrete anchor bolts or heavy-duty earth anchors to secure the shed’s base frame directly to your foundation. This prevents any possibility of shifting or uplift.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Mistake: Assembling on an uneven or soft surface like bare soil. → Solution: Always build a level, compacted gravel, concrete, or wood foundation first.
- Mistake: Overtightening bolts and warping the panel holes. → Solution: Tighten bolts firmly until the washer is compressed, but stop before you strip the threads or distort the metal.
- Mistake: Not checking door alignment during assembly. → Solution: Hang the doors and check the swing/latch operation halfway through building the front frame. Adjust hinges before final tightening.
- Mistake: Blocking the vent windows with stored items. → Solution: Keep the area around the high vent windows clear to allow for crucial air circulation and prevent condensation.
- Mistake: Assuming it’s a one-person job. → Solution: Recruit at least one helper. The wall and roof panels are large and awkward for a single person to handle safely and accurately.

How does it compare to a typical wooden shed of similar size?
The key differences are maintenance and durability. A wooden shed may have a more traditional aesthetic but requires regular staining or sealing to prevent rot and insect damage. This metal shed is virtually maintenance-free and offers superior fire and pest resistance. The large metal shed vs wood debate often comes down to this: choose metal for longevity and low upkeep; choose wood if you prioritize natural looks and don’t mind periodic maintenance.
